  • the present invention relates to dishwashing machines for domestic use, and in particular to an improved filtering device to be used in said machines.
  • the filtering group generally includes a plane filter with a comparatively large-mesh net (1-2 mm.) located on the tank bottom and having a concave shape. Therefore this filter conveys a portion of the water towards a lower central area, where there is arranged an assembly of two or three vertical concentric filters with progressively smaller passage ports.
  • the object of the present invention is to provide a filtering device suitable to overcome the above-mentioned drawback.
  • the main advantage of the filtering device according to the present invention is to provide a high filtration without clogging problems, so as to validly contribute to a good washing effectiveness of the dishwasher.
  • Another advantage of the present device is that it is made up of few simple pieces, which positively affects its cost and ease of assembly and disassembly.
  • a plane filter 1 with a large-mesh net (1-2 mm), having a concave shape and centrally provided in the lowermost area with a seat for the filtering device according to the present invention.
  • Said device is substantially made up of a covering member 2 fixed at the top of a first filtering member 3 introduced into a second filtering member 4, the latter being in turn introduced into a third filtering member 5 with a close-mesh net (0,25-0,40 mm), a so-called microfilter.
  • the working of the present filtering device is not different from that of known filters as far as the general operation is concerned.
  • the water sprayed onto the dishes brings therewith food residues while falling down on the tank bottom, the larger residues being retained at the surface of the filtering group by the plane filter 1. In this way they are clearly visible to the user which can remove them manually before the following washing cycle.
  • Most of the water (about 80%) goes through the plane filter 1 and is directly sucked in by the washing pump, whereas the remaining portion enters the central filtering device through a plurality of passage ports P, as it will be better explained further on. Since during the washing cycle the water contained in the dishwasher is recycled by the washing pump about 10-12 times per minute, it may be assumed with a good approximation that during the whole cycle all the particles in the water will finally go through the filtering device.
  • a washing duct CL having a plurality of nozzles which tangentially spray the microfilter 5.
  • Water coming from the washing pump is periodically fed into the duct CL, e.g. at the beginning of each rinsing step, by opening an electrovalve EV. In this way the whole surface of microfilter 5, which is rotatably mounted in its seat, is washed by a counter-current from the nozzles of duct CL.
  • the covering member 2 (figs.3a-3c) has a substantially frustoconical circular shape with a concave lateral surface 6 having a curvature radius "R" (fig.1) between 15 and 25 mm, preferably 20 mm.
  • R curvature radius
  • a circular axial hole 8 having a diameter "d" (fig.1) between 5 and 7 mm, preferably 7 mm.
  • the concave surface 6 is divided into four equal portions by four vertical orthogonal fins 9 extending from the edge of the axial hole 8 to the periphery 10 of cover 2.
  • the fixing of the covering member 2 on the first filtering member 3 is performed through a pair of opposite teeth 11 integrally formed, together with a pair of reference pins 12, on the lower face of cover 2. Teeth 11 and pins 12 engage corresponding holes 13 formed in the first filtering member 3 (fig1 and fig.4a), so as to keep cover 2 centered and spaced with respect to the first filter 3.
  • the diameter of cover 2 is smaller than that of the top inner periphery 14 of the first filter 3, so that between said periphery 14 and the edge 10 of cover 2 there is a circular ring-shaped space having a width "L" (fig.1) between 4,5 and 6,5 mm, preferably 5,4 mm.
  • Said circular ring-shaped space, slots 7 and the axial hole 8 of cover 2 together are the above-mentioned passage ports P which allow the water to enter the filtering device according to the present invention.
  • the first filtering member 3 (figs.4a-4c) has a circular cylindrical body 15 ending at the top with a disk 16 in which the above-mentioned holes 13 are formed.
  • These slots 17 extend from disk 16 almost until the lower end of the cylindrical body 15.
  • two opposite vertical lugs 18 shaped so as to engage in corresponding seats 19 formed in the second filtering member 4 (fig.5a). In this way, the first filter 3 is restrained against axial rotation with respect to the second filter 4 in which it is introduced.
  • the second filtering member 4 (figs.5a-5c) also has a circular cylindrical body 20, whose diameter is reduced at about mid-height.
  • These slots 21 extend from the lower end of the cylindrical body 20 almost until the top, with a discontinuity at the change in diameter.
  • the structural integrity of body 20 is assured by a lower base in which there are formed a central seat 22, for introducing the first filter 3, as well as a plurality of holes 23, sixteen holes in the illustrated embodiment, symmetrically arranged for draining the filtered particles.
  • microfilter 5 (figs. 1, 2) which simply consists of a cylindrical net, with 0,25 mm mesh, provided with top and bottom reinforced edges.
  • the global assembly of the various members of the present filtering device is achieved by coupling the top edge of microfilter 5 with the outer periphery of disk 16 of the first filter 3, which projects with respect to the second filter 4.

Claims (12)

  1. Dispositif de filtrage pour lave-vaisselle comprenant un élément de recouvrement (2) fixé sur le dessus d'un premier élément de filtrage (3) introduit dans un second élément de filtrage (4), ce dernier étant à son tour introduit dans un troisième élément de filtrage (5) à mailles serrées, le dispositif étant situé sur le fond du réservoir du lave-vaisselle au centre de la forme concave d'un filtre plan (1) à mailles larges, caractérisé en ce que l'élément de recouvrement (2) a une forme circulaire sensiblement tronconique avec une surface concave latérale (6) dans laquelle sont formées une pluralité de fentes radiales arrangées symétriquement (7), un trou axial circulaire (8) étant formé sur le dessus de l'élément de recouvrement (2), le diamètre de l'élément de recouvrement (2) étant inférieur à celui de la périphérie interne supérieure (14) dudit premier élément de filtrage (3) de telle sorte qu'entre ladite périphérie (14) et ledit bord (10) de l'élément de recouvrement (2), il y a un espace annulaire circulaire pour le passage d'eau, ayant une largeur (L) située entre 4,5 et 6,5 mm.
  2. Dispositif de filtrage selon la revendication 1, caractérisé en ce que le premier élément de filtrage (3) a un corps cylindrique circulaire (15) se terminant sur le dessus avec un disque (16) dans lequel une pluralité de trous (13) sont formés, une pluralité de fentes verticales arrangées symétriquement (17) étant formée dans ledit corps cylindrique (15) ayant une largeur située entre 2,5 et 3,5 mm, lesdites fentes (17) s'étendant à partir dudit disque (16) pratiquement jusqu'à l'extrémité inférieure du corps cylindrique (15).
  3. Dispositif de filtrage selon la revendication 2, caractérisé en ce que les fentes (17) sont au nombre de six et ont une largeur de 3 mm.
  4. Dispositif de filtrage selon l'une ou plusieurs des revendications précédentes, caractérisé en ce que le second élément de filtrage (4) comporte un corps cylindrique circulaire (20) dans lequel une pluralité de fentes verticales arrangées symétriquement (21) sont formées qui ont une largeur située entre 0,8 et 1,2 mm, lesdites fentes (21) s'étendant à partir de l'extrémité inférieure dudit corps cylindrique (20) pratiquement jusqu'à son extrémité supérieure, le corps cylindrique (20) étant également pourvu d'une base inférieure dans laquelle sont formés un siège central (22) pour l'introduction du premier filtre (3), ainsi qu'une pluralité de trous arrangés symétriquement (23).
  5. Dispositif de filtrage selon la revendication 4, caractérisé en ce que les fentes (21) sont au nombre de quarante-huit et ont une largeur de 1,2 mm.
  6. Dispositif de filtrage selon l'une ou plusieurs des revendications 2 à 5, caractérisé en ce que le troisième élément de filtrage (5) est constitué d'un filtre cylindrique avec des mailles de 0,25 mm pourvu de bords renforcés supérieur et inférieur, ledit bord supérieur étant pourvu de moyens pour se coupler avec la périphérie externe du disque (16) du premier élément de filtrage (3).
  7. Dispositif de filtrage selon l'une ou plusieurs des revendications précédentes, caractérisé en ce que les fentes (7) de l'élément de recouvrement (2) sont au nombre de douze et ont une largeur située entre 1,2 et 1,6 mm, de préférence 1,4 mm.
  8. Dispositif de filtrage selon l'une ou plusieurs des revendications précédentes, caractérisé en ce que le trou axial (8) de l'élément de recouvrement (2) a un diamètre (D) situé entre 5 et 7 mm, de préférence 7 mm.
  9. Dispositif de filtrage selon l'une ou plusieurs des revendications précédentes, caractérisé en ce que la largeur (L) de l'espace annulaire circulaire entre l'élément de recouvrement (2) et le premier élément de filtrage (3) est égal à 5,4 mm.
  10. Dispositif de filtrage selon l'une ou plusieurs des revendications précédentes, caractérisé en ce que la surface concave (6) de l'élément de recouvrement (2) a un rayon de courbure (R) situé entre 15 et 25 mm, de préférence 20 mm.
  11. Dispositif de filtrage selon l'une ou plusieurs des revendications précédentes, caractérisé en ce que la surface concave (6) de l'élément de recouvrement (2) est divisé en quatre parties égales par quatre ailettes orthogonales verticales (9) s'étendant à partir du bord du trou axial (8) vers le bord périphérique (10).
  12. Dispositif de filtrage selon l'une ou plusieurs des revendications 2 à 11, caractérisé en ce que l'élément de recouvrement (2) est fixé sur le premier élément de filtrage (3) par l'intermédiaire d'une paire de dents opposées (11) formées de manière monobloc sur la face inférieure de l'élément de recouvrement (2) et adaptées à venir en prise avec des trous (13) formés dans le premier élément de filtrage (3).
